sqoop默认数据库是什么意思

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Sqoop是一个开源的大数据工具,用于在Hadoop生态系统中将关系型数据库和Hadoop之间进行数据传输。Sqoop默认数据库是指Sqoop在没有指定特定数据库的情况下,默认使用的数据库。

    1. Sqoop默认数据库是MySQL。在Sqoop的配置文件中,可以指定使用的数据库类型,默认为MySQL。这意味着如果没有显式指定使用其他数据库,Sqoop将默认使用MySQL。

    2. Sqoop默认数据库是指在使用Sqoop导入或导出数据时,如果没有指定数据库连接信息,Sqoop将尝试使用默认数据库。这意味着Sqoop将使用默认的数据库配置信息进行连接,并将数据传输到该数据库中。

    3. Sqoop默认数据库可以通过配置文件进行修改。在Sqoop的配置文件中,可以修改默认数据库的设置。通过修改配置文件,可以将默认数据库从MySQL更改为其他数据库,例如Oracle、PostgreSQL等。

    4. Sqoop默认数据库的设置影响到Sqoop的使用。如果Sqoop默认数据库设置为MySQL,而实际需要导入或导出的数据位于其他数据库中,那么在使用Sqoop进行数据传输时,就需要显式指定数据库连接信息,以便正确地连接到目标数据库。

    5. Sqoop默认数据库的设置可以根据实际需求进行调整。根据具体的数据传输需求,可以修改Sqoop的配置文件,将默认数据库设置为适合的数据库类型,以便更方便地进行数据传输和操作。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    首先,我们需要明确Sqoop是什么。Sqoop是一个用于在Hadoop和关系型数据库之间进行数据传输的工具。它可以将关系型数据库中的数据导入到Hadoop中的分布式文件系统(如HDFS)中,也可以将Hadoop中的数据导出到关系型数据库中。

    Sqoop默认数据库是指在使用Sqoop进行数据传输时,如果没有显式指定目标数据库的情况下,Sqoop将使用哪个数据库作为默认的目标数据库。

    Sqoop默认数据库的意思是,当我们使用Sqoop将数据导入到关系型数据库中时,如果没有指定目标数据库的连接信息,Sqoop将使用默认的数据库连接信息进行导入操作。默认数据库的连接信息通常在Sqoop配置文件中进行设置。

    在Sqoop的配置文件(sqoop-site.xml)中,可以配置默认的数据库连接信息,包括数据库的URL、用户名、密码等。当执行Sqoop命令时,如果没有指定目标数据库的连接信息,Sqoop将使用配置文件中设置的默认数据库连接信息进行操作。

    需要注意的是,默认数据库只是一个配置选项,它并不是指定了具体的数据库类型。根据不同的需求和环境,可以将Sqoop配置为连接不同的关系型数据库,如MySQL、Oracle、SQL Server等。

    总结起来,Sqoop默认数据库是指在使用Sqoop进行数据传输时,如果没有显式指定目标数据库的情况下,Sqoop将使用哪个数据库作为默认的目标数据库。这个默认数据库的连接信息可以在Sqoop的配置文件中进行设置。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Sqoop是一个用于在Hadoop和关系型数据库之间传输数据的工具。它是一个开源项目,由Apache软件基金会开发和维护。Sqoop的默认数据库指的是Sqoop默认情况下使用的关系型数据库。

    Sqoop支持与多种关系型数据库进行数据交互,包括MySQL、Oracle、SQL Server等。当使用Sqoop进行数据传输时,需要指定要连接的数据库,并提供数据库的连接信息,例如数据库的URL、用户名、密码等。Sqoop会根据提供的连接信息与数据库建立连接,并执行相应的操作,例如导入数据到Hadoop集群或者将数据从Hadoop导出到关系型数据库。

    在Sqoop中,可以通过使用命令行参数或者配置文件来指定连接的数据库。以下是使用Sqoop连接数据库的一般步骤:

    1. 安装和配置Sqoop:首先需要安装并配置Sqoop。Sqoop可以在Apache的官方网站上下载,下载完成后需要进行相应的配置,例如设置Sqoop的环境变量等。

    2. 确定数据库的连接信息:在使用Sqoop连接数据库之前,需要确定要连接的数据库的连接信息,包括数据库的URL、用户名、密码等。这些信息将用于建立与数据库的连接。

    3. 导入数据到Hadoop集群:使用Sqoop的import命令可以将关系型数据库中的数据导入到Hadoop集群中。在执行导入命令时,需要指定要导入的表、Hadoop的目标路径等参数。

    4. 将数据从Hadoop导出到关系型数据库:使用Sqoop的export命令可以将Hadoop集群中的数据导出到关系型数据库中。在执行导出命令时,需要指定要导出的Hadoop的源路径、目标数据库的表名等参数。

    通过以上步骤,可以使用Sqoop与关系型数据库进行数据交互。Sqoop提供了丰富的命令和参数,可以满足不同场景下的数据传输需求。同时,Sqoop还支持增量导入和导出、并行导入和导出等高级功能,可以提高数据传输的效率和性能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部